commit 4f397a2a34836fb508b555d850e91b72745f8f84
Author: Ikumi Keita <address@hidden>
Date:   Wed May 31 00:07:27 2017 +0900

    Imporve fix for Bug#26694
    
    * tex-buf.el (TeX-command): Update point in region file if the
    command is "View".
    (TeX-view):
    (TeX-region-create): Pass the above job to `TeX-command'.
    (TeX-region-update-point): Move point according to the column in
    the original buffer.
    Do nothing when `TeX-source-correlate-mode' is disabled.
    Use `TeX-current-offset' instead of `TeX-line-number-at-pos' in
    case narrowing is in effect in the original buffer.
    * preview.el.in (preview-at-point): Revert previous commit in
    accord with the changes above.
    * tex.el (TeX-evince-sync-view-1): Use `TeX-current-offset'
    instead of `TeX-line-number-at-pos' in case narrowing is in
    effect in the original buffer.
    Add FIXME comment about using `current-column'.
    (TeX-synctex-output-page-1): Ditto.
    Arrange regexp to pick up page number more correctly.
    (TeX-view-program-list-builtin): Remove spurious quotation around
    %b in SumatraPDF entry.
